So all in all, just a wonderful weekend; so good to be with family and friends, to laugh, eat, play, love and revel in God’s goodness. This week I want to talk to you briefly about church Membership. If you have come to the place where you know that you ‘belong’ at RockPointe and have chosen RPC to be your permanent church home – I would like you to express that sense of belonging and ownership by becoming an official Member. The reason you have chosen this as your church home is likely because of the life of Christ reflected in our many Members. Members are the committed core of our church. They serve the body, elect its leaders, shape its direction, and affirm its finances. Each Member adds their own unique contribution to the whole which together forms a strong fabric to clothe the many ministries and people who are in our span of care and outreach. Many people wonder, ‘Why should I become a Member?’, ‘What does it matter?’, ‘It doesn’t seem to make much of a difference.’ These are great questions and are matters we discuss at the Membership Seminar (coming next week, see below). I have also found a great video link from Pastor John Piper to be very helpful in this regard. Its 4 ½ minutes of really good teaching ~ I hope you’ll listen in. Click here to watch!
The process whereby you become a member at RockPointe is as follows: 1. Believe in Jesus for salvation and be baptized 2. Attend a 2 hour Membership Seminar (all about the history, mission and direction of RPC along with the meaning and process of becoming a Member) 3. Complete a Membership Application 4. Have a phone conversation with an Elder to discuss any questions 5. At that point, you’ll be invited to join the Elders, along with other new Members, for supper prior to one of their monthly meetings (your attendance is optional)
